home *** CD-ROM | disk | FTP | other *** search
/ Kentucky Virtual Art Museum / Kentucky Virtual Art Museum.iso / site / style / vam2.css
Cascading Style Sheet File  |  2005-09-22  |  9KB  |  495 lines

  1. /* CSS Document */
  2. body {
  3.     background-color: #ffffff;
  4.     font: 11px normal normal Geneva, Verdana, Arial, Helvetica, sans-serif;
  5.     margin: 0;
  6.     padding: 0;
  7. }
  8. a:hover {
  9.     background-color: #f00;
  10.     color: #ffffff;
  11. }
  12. #frame {
  13.     width: 750px;
  14.     border: 1px solid #ccc;
  15.     margin: 0 auto;
  16.     position: relative;
  17.     background-color: #000;
  18. }
  19. #display {
  20.     background-color: #fff;
  21.     color: #fff;
  22.     padding: 10px 0 5px 0;
  23. }
  24. #display h1 {
  25.     margin: 0;
  26.     padding: 5px;
  27.     font-size: 20px;
  28.     font-weight: bold;
  29. }
  30. #display a {
  31.     color:#FFFFCC;
  32.     text-decoration: none;
  33. }
  34. #display a:hover {
  35.     background-color: #FF0000;
  36. }
  37. #displaylogo img {
  38.     border-right: 1px solid #ccc;
  39.     border-bottom: 1px solid #ccc;
  40. }
  41. #displaycontrols div {
  42.     border: none;
  43. }
  44. #displayhomelink {
  45.     clear: both;
  46.     margin: 0 0 10px 10px;
  47. }
  48. #displaynav {
  49.     width: 178px;
  50.     height: 771px;
  51.     padding: 10px 0 0 0;
  52.     margin: 0;
  53.     position: absolute;
  54.     color: #FFFFFF;
  55.     left: 1px;
  56.     text-align: center;
  57.     top: -30px;
  58. }
  59. #displaynav img {
  60.     margin: 0 0 0 0;
  61.     padding: 20px 0 0 0; 
  62. }
  63. #displaynav #controls img {
  64.     vertical-align: middle;
  65.     padding: 0;
  66.     margin: 0;
  67. }    
  68. #displaynav li:hover {
  69.     background-color: #FF0000;
  70. }
  71. #displaynav a {
  72.     text-decoration: none;
  73.     color: #FFFFFF;
  74. }
  75. #displaynav a:hover {
  76.     background-color: #FF0000;
  77. }
  78. #displaynav h2 {
  79.     margin: 0;
  80.     padding: 5px;
  81.     font-size: 16px;
  82.     font-weight: bold;
  83.     line-height: 16px;
  84. }
  85. #displaynav div {
  86.     border-bottom: 1px solid #999;
  87.     padding: 5px 0;
  88. }
  89. #works div {
  90.     border-bottom: none;
  91.     padding: 0 0 5px 0;
  92. }
  93. #works img {
  94.     margin: 5px 0 5px 0;
  95. }
  96. #works p {
  97.     margin: 0;
  98. }
  99. #displaynav div#info ul {
  100.     margin: 0;
  101.     padding: 0;
  102. }
  103. #displaynav div#info ul li {
  104.     list-style: none;
  105. }
  106. #content {
  107.     margin: 0 0 0 180px;
  108.     padding: 15px 10px 10px 10px;
  109.     line-height: 16px;
  110.     background : #fff url(../images/topbar_int.gif) no-repeat scroll top right;
  111. }
  112. #content img {
  113.     float: right;
  114.     margin: 4px 15px 15px 25px;
  115. }
  116. #content h1 {
  117.     line-height: 26px;
  118. }
  119. #content h2 {
  120.     line-height: 26px;
  121. }
  122. #content p {
  123.     margin: 0 0 10px 0;
  124. }    
  125. #content .insert {
  126.     float: right;
  127.     color: #FF0000;
  128.     width: 200px;
  129.     font-weight: bold;
  130.     padding: 20px 10px 0 10px;
  131.     margin: 0 0 0 15px;
  132.     border: 2px solid #000;
  133.     /*background : #fff url(../images/transition.gif) repeat-x scroll top left;*/
  134. }
  135. #content .insert2 {
  136.     float: right;
  137.     color: #FF0000;
  138.     width: 150px;
  139.     font-weight: bold;
  140.     padding: 10px;
  141.     text-align: center;
  142.     margin: 0 0 0 15px;
  143.     border: 1px solid #cccccc;
  144. }
  145. #content .insertcredits {
  146.     float: right;
  147.     color: #000000;
  148.     width: 200px;
  149.     font-weight: bold;
  150.     padding: 20px 10px 0 10px;
  151.     margin: 0 0 0 15px;
  152.     border: 2px solid #000;
  153.     background : #fff url(../images/transition.gif) repeat-x scroll top left;
  154. }
  155. #content .insert p {
  156.     margin: 0 0 14px 0;
  157.     padding: 0;
  158. }
  159. #content .videoinsert {
  160.     float: right;
  161.     color: #FF0000;
  162.     width: 342px;
  163.     font-weight: bold;
  164.     padding: 10px 10px 10px 10px;
  165.     margin: 10px;
  166.     border: 2px solid #000;
  167. }
  168. #content .photoinsert img{
  169.     margin: 0;
  170.     padding: 0;
  171. }
  172. #content .photoinsert {
  173.     float: right;
  174.     color: #FF0000;
  175.     width: 150px;
  176.     padding: 0;
  177.     margin: 5px;
  178.     border: 1px solid #ccc;
  179. }
  180. #content #artinfo {
  181.     margin: 1px 0 25px 0;
  182.     padding: 15px 0 0 5px;
  183. }
  184. #content #artinfo h1 {
  185.     margin: 3px 0 3px 0;
  186.     padding: 0;
  187.     font-size: 18px;
  188.     color: #FF0000;
  189. }
  190. #content #artinfo p {
  191.     margin: 0;
  192.     padding: 0;
  193.     font-size: 15px;
  194.     line-height: 18px;
  195. }
  196. #content #galleryinfo {
  197.     margin: 1px 0 25px 0;
  198.     padding: 15px 0 0 5px;
  199.     border: 1px solid-red;
  200. }
  201. #content #galleryinfo h1 {
  202.     margin: 3px 0 3px 0;
  203.     padding: 0;
  204.     font-size: 18px;
  205.     color: #FF0000;
  206. }
  207. #content #galleryinfo p {
  208.     margin: 0;
  209.     padding: 0;
  210.     font-size: 15px;
  211.     line-height: 18px;
  212. }
  213. #content #galleryinfo img {
  214.     float: left;
  215.     margin: 0 10px 10px 15px;
  216. }
  217. #content a {
  218.     text-decoration: none;
  219. }
  220. #content a:hover {
  221.     background-color: #FF0000;
  222. }
  223. #content div#bookmarks {
  224.     width: 350px;
  225.     margin: 20px 0 20px 150px;
  226.     padding: 5px 0 2px 0;
  227.     list-style: none;
  228.     border-bottom: 1px solid #ccc;
  229.     text-align: center;
  230. }
  231. #content div#bookmarks_index {
  232.     width: 450px;
  233.     margin: 20px 0 20px 25px;
  234.     padding: 5px 0 2px 0;
  235.     list-style: none;
  236.     border-bottom: 1px solid #ccc;
  237.     text-align: center;
  238. }
  239. #content div#bookmarks2 {
  240.     width: 140px;
  241.     margin: 20px 0 20px 155px;
  242.     padding: 5px 0 2px 0;
  243.     list-style: none;
  244.     border-bottom: 1px solid #ccc;
  245. }
  246. #content #main {
  247.     margin: 0;
  248.     padding: 0;
  249.     font-size: 12px;
  250. }
  251. #content #main h1 {
  252.     font-size: 20px;
  253.     line-height: 18px;
  254.     margin: 0;
  255.     padding: 5px 0 5px 0;
  256. }
  257. #content #main h3 {
  258.     margin:0
  259.     padding: 10px 0 10px 0;
  260.     font-size: 12px;
  261. }
  262. #content #main ul li {
  263.     font-size: 12px;
  264.     line-height: 18px;
  265. }
  266. #content #videoclip {
  267.     width: 500px;
  268.     margin: 0 0 0 15px;
  269.     padding: 10px;
  270.     background-color: #cccccc;
  271.     border: 1px solid black;
  272. }
  273. #content #museumindex {
  274.     padding: 0;
  275. }
  276. #content #museumindex h1 {
  277.     font-size: 14px;    
  278.     padding: 0;
  279.     margin: 0 0 0 10px;
  280. }
  281. #content #museumindex p {
  282.     font-size: 12px;    
  283.     padding: 0;
  284.     margin: 0 0 10px 10px;
  285.     line-height: 18px;
  286. }
  287. #links {
  288.     clear: both;
  289.     margin: 0;
  290.     padding: 15px 0 10px 0;
  291.     line-height: 16px;
  292. }
  293. #links h2{
  294.     margin: 0;
  295.     font-size: 16px;
  296.     font-weight: bold;
  297.     color: #FF0000;
  298. }
  299. #links a {
  300.     text-decoration: none;
  301. }
  302. #links a:hover {
  303.     background-color: #FF0000;
  304. }
  305. #footer {
  306.     margin: 40px 45px 25px 15px;
  307.     text-align: center;
  308. }
  309. hr {
  310.     display: none;
  311. }
  312. .toplink {
  313.     text-align: right;
  314.     margin: 20px 5px 10px 0;
  315. }
  316. #museum {
  317.     margin: 10px 0 0 100px;
  318.     padding: 20px; 
  319.     width: 750px;
  320.     background-color: #000;
  321. }
  322. #museum #guts {
  323.     background-color: #FFFFFF;
  324.     padding: 5px 10px 10px 10px;
  325. }
  326. #museum #guts img {
  327.     margin: 0;
  328.     padding: 2px 10px 10px 10px;
  329. }
  330. body#popup {
  331.     margin: 0;
  332.     padding: 0;
  333.     text-align: center;
  334.     color: #fff;
  335.     background-color: #000;
  336. }
  337. body#popupquestion {
  338.     margin: 10px;
  339.     padding: 10px;
  340.     background-color: #fff;
  341.     color: #000;
  342. }
  343. body#popup #text{
  344.     margin: 0;
  345.     padding: 0;
  346.     font-size: 13px;
  347.     text-align: left;
  348.     color: #fff;
  349.     background-color: #000;
  350. }
  351. #big h1 {
  352.     font-size: 15px;
  353.     color: #FFF;
  354.     font-weight: bold;
  355. }
  356. #big #img {
  357.     padding: 0;
  358. }
  359. #big p {
  360.     font-size: 12px;    
  361.     padding: 0 10px 0 0;
  362.     text-align: right;
  363. }
  364. #big2 p {
  365.     font-size: 12px;    
  366.     padding: 0;
  367.     margin: 0 0 0 10px;
  368.     text-align: left;
  369. }
  370. #logotop {
  371.     margin: 0;
  372. }
  373. .topnav {
  374.     font-size: 12px;
  375.     padding: 10px 0 5px 0;
  376. }
  377. #museumlist {
  378.     font-size: 15px;
  379.     line-height: 18px;
  380.     padding: 0 0 10px 0;
  381.     width: auto;
  382. }
  383. #museumlist ul ul li {
  384.     font-size: 12px;
  385. }
  386. #linkstoplevel {
  387.     clear: both;
  388.     margin: 0;
  389.     padding: 0 0 5px 0;
  390.     line-height: 16px;
  391. }
  392. #linkstoplevel #footer {
  393.     margin: 30px 35px 0 15px;
  394.     text-align: center;
  395.     padding: 0;
  396. }
  397.  
  398. /*-------------themed gallery-----------*/
  399. #galleryframe {
  400.     background : #fff url(../images/topbar_g.gif) no-repeat scroll top right;
  401.     width: 800px;
  402.     margin: 0 auto;
  403.     padding: 0;
  404. }
  405. #galleryframe #gnav {
  406.     margin: 5px 0 8px 12px;
  407.     padding: 8px 0 0 0;
  408.     color: #000000;
  409. }
  410. #galleryframe #gnav a {
  411.     color: #000000;
  412.     text-decoration: none;
  413. }
  414. #galleryframe #gnav a:hover {
  415.     background-color: #f00;
  416.     color: #ffffff;
  417. }
  418. #galleryframe #gnav p{
  419.     margin: 0;
  420.     padding: 0;
  421. }
  422. #themedgallery {
  423.     margin: 0;
  424.     padding: 0;
  425.     background-color: #000000;
  426. }
  427. #themedgallery td {
  428.     width: 205px;
  429.     margin: 0;
  430.     padding: 0;
  431.     text-align: center;
  432.     border: 1px solid #555555;
  433. }
  434. #themedgallery p {
  435.     margin: 0;
  436.     padding: 5px 0 5px 0;
  437.     color: #999999;
  438. }
  439. #themedgallery a {
  440.     color:#FFFFFF;
  441.     text-decoration: none;
  442. }
  443. #themedgallery img {
  444.     margin: 5px 0 0 0;
  445.     padding: 0;
  446.     border: 2px solid #ffffff;
  447. }
  448. #themedgallery #galltext {
  449.     text-align: left;
  450.     border: 4px solid #b4b4b4;
  451.     width: 171px;
  452.     height: 100%;
  453.     background-color: #FFFFFF;
  454.     color: #000000;
  455.     margin: 0;
  456.     padding: 8px;
  457. }
  458. #themedgallery #galltext h1 {
  459.     font-size: 13px;
  460.     font-weight: bold;
  461. }
  462. #themedgallery #galltext p{
  463.     color: #000000;
  464. }
  465. #themedgallery #galltext a{
  466.     color: #000000;
  467.     font-weight: bold;
  468.     margin: 0;
  469. }
  470.  #themedgallery #galltext a:hover {
  471.     background-color: #f00;
  472.